The invention concerns a 5-aminolevulinic acid ester (I) soln. for producing a pharmaceutical prepn. useful for diagnosing and/or treating tissue and/or cell pathologies by local radiation exposure using radiation emitted by a light source energy followed, in the case of diagnosis, by detection of fluorescent protoporphyrin IX (II). The I concn. in said soln. is less than 1% and ranges between 0.01% and 0.5%. Said low I concn. in the soln. increases II synthesis and homogenizes its distribution in the cell layers while highly reducing the secondary toxicity for the treated cells (no data).
